At Firefox launch, why do I get this Alert: "Firefox doesn't know how to open this address, because the protocol (launch) isn't associated with any program."
All Replies (1)
Looks like you have an application that adds launch: to the command line to start Firefox.
You can also check the Firefox shortcut to see with what command Firefox is started.
